July 23, 200421 yr From memory, Mooneys ship with a complex flight manual that includes power charts that provide MP/Fuel Flow settings for the various flight regimes. Set desired MP, then adjust mixture to achieve the book figure on FF, adjusted for weather. Tee-Eye-Tee is only a secondary monitor. If such a document exists for the FS version then I would use that. Adjusting to peak T.I.T. with small analogue gauges is difficult, and not the same as EGT anyway!Allcott
